Eeuwe S. Zijlstra is a scholar working on Materials Chemistry, Atomic and Molecular Physics, and Optics and Computational Mechanics. According to data from OpenAlex, Eeuwe S. Zijlstra has authored 64 papers receiving a total of 1.4k indexed citations (citations by other indexed papers that have themselves been cited), including 34 papers in Materials Chemistry, 26 papers in Atomic and Molecular Physics, and Optics and 17 papers in Computational Mechanics. Recurrent topics in Eeuwe S. Zijlstra’s work include Quasicrystal Structures and Properties (24 papers), Laser Material Processing Techniques (17 papers) and X-ray Diffraction in Crystallography (12 papers). Eeuwe S. Zijlstra is often cited by papers focused on Quasicrystal Structures and Properties (24 papers), Laser Material Processing Techniques (17 papers) and X-ray Diffraction in Crystallography (12 papers). Eeuwe S. Zijlstra collaborates with scholars based in Germany, Japan and Canada. Eeuwe S. Zijlstra's co-authors include M.E. García, S. K. Bose, K. V. Samokhin, Tobias Zier, Τ. Janssen, Alan Kalitsov, Hirokazu Sato, Uichiro Mizutani, M. Inukai and Nils Huntemann and has published in prestigious journals such as Physical Review Letters, Chemical Society Reviews and Advanced Materials.
